The programs are designed for graduates with a specialist discipline interest who are looking for a leadership career in a specific business. Join the Mars Australia and New Zealand Graduate Program and you'll develop leadership capabilities, deep technical knowledge, and functional skills today to set you up for long-term success tomorrow.
During the two-year program, you will work on meaningful projects within your chosen discipline, whilst gaining exposure to other areas of the business. With streams in Engineering, Research and Development, Sales, Human Resources, Digital and Multi-Sales, the program consists of two assignments that are aligned with your individual development needs and business opportunity.

All interns and graduates benefit from coaching throughout their program. Graduates will also benefit from a senior mentor as part of the program framework. Employees can also benefit from Mars University. Mars University provides high-quality learning for their Associates, 24/7. This combines with a whole culture of learning, where they naturally collaborate and learn from each other.
What are the benefits:
The company is focused on your development and their flexibility for your next step to be right for you. They don’t have forced rotations into functions or to timelines that may not suit you – they move you into your second assignment at a time, and into a role, that is right for you. Supported by a team of Associates who care about your progression, you will also have regular connections as a graduate cohort and access to graduate-specific Skills Pathways and Learning and Development opportunities

Day to day, my role involves working closely with the marketing managers to deliver the execution of marketing activity across the portfolio, this includes everything from the TV campaigns you see, to online advertising, partnered promotions, social media, sampling, working with retailers (Woolworths and Foodstuffs) regarding in store and online marketing. My role also requires me to turn data to insight, champion launching new products, forecast, and manage budgets.

In all honestly, it's not necessarily the nature of the work which makes my job cool, but the people and culture. Mars has 5 key principles: Quality, Responsibility, Mutuality, Efficiency, and Freedom. We're told not to have favourites and to rely on them all equally, but personally I've found mutually to be the coolest. The ability to speak and be heard, as graduates we have time to speak to the entire business, to present to directors, and feel as if we are equals rather than inferior. Our opinions and valid and acted upon. It's a feeling of family value when the directors and managers know you by name and make an effort to get to know you. I've heard the same across the board from friends at other companies, but often, everyone wants to prove themselves, everyone is a perfectionist. That can often lead to longer hours when the strain comes on, but that's okay. We're encouraged to take time back, take ample leave and in general, look after yourself. As with many companies, your path of growth isn't always linear, often promotions depend on jobs becoming vacant, which may take time in some cases. Sometimes, your next best move might be a sidestep, to build experience, before a step up. I suppose working for the 6th largest privately owned company in the world always means things are rather concrete, systems and processes are quite fixed, and projects often take a lengthy amount of time to come to fruition.
